BtfType::Ptr(mut ty) => {
// Rust emits names for pointer types, which the kernel doesn't like
// While I figure out if this needs fixing in the Kernel or LLVM, we'll
// do a fixup here
ty.name_off = 0;
types.push(BtfType::Ptr(ty));
}
